Canon A2500 vs Sony W710 Overview

Let's look a little more in depth at the Canon A2500 versus Sony W710, both Small Sensor Compact cameras by manufacturers Canon and Sony. The sensor resolution of the A2500 (16MP) and the W710 (16MP) is very comparable and both cameras posses the same sensor dimensions (1/2.3").

Canon A2500 vs Sony W710 Physical Comparison

If you're looking to lug around your camera often, you'll need to take into account its weight and measurements. The Canon A2500 has outer measurements of 98mm x 56mm x 20mm (3.9" x 2.2" x 0.8") and a weight of 135 grams (0.30 lbs) whilst the Sony W710 has proportions of 97mm x 55mm x 20mm (3.8" x 2.2" x 0.8") with a weight of 114 grams (0.25 lbs).

Canon A2500 vs Sony W710 Specifications

Detailed spec comparison table for Canon A2500 and Sony W710
 Canon PowerShot A2500Sony Cyber-shot DSC-W710
General Information
Brand Name Canon Sony
Model Canon PowerShot A2500 Sony Cyber-shot DSC-W710
Type Small Sensor Compact Small Sensor Compact
Released 2013-01-29 2013-01-08
Physical type Compact Compact
Sensor Information
Sensor type CCD CCD
Sensor size 1/2.3" 1/2.3"
Sensor dimensions 6.17 x 4.55mm 6.17 x 4.55mm
Sensor area 28.1mm² 28.1mm²
Sensor resolution 16MP 16MP

Lens
Lens mount fixed lens fixed lens
Lens focal range 28-140mm (5.0x) 28-140mm (5.0x)
Highest aperture f/2.8-6.9 f/3.2-6.5
Macro focus range 3cm 10cm
Crop factor 5.8 5.8
Screen
Type of display Fixed Type Fixed Type
Display sizing 3" 2.7"
Resolution of display 230k dots 230k dots
